Osha Heat Work Rest Chart - Two such tools are the wet bulb globe temperature (wbgt) and the work/rest schedule. When the combined heat and humidity reaches 80°f, employers must provide water and rest breaks. Things you need to know: Measuring wbgt at the site, or using historic wbgt logs/records, are the most accurate methods to make work/rest regimen decisions, or to assess the hazard after a heat.
